問題タブ [ansible-tower]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
3496 参照

ansible - Ansible Tower がロールを見つけられない

playbooks ディレクトリが下に/var/lib/awx/projects/あり、ロールが playbooks の下のシンボリックリンクになるように、ディレクトリ構造をセットアップしています。

ローカル システムから git push を使用しplaybooks/rolesて Tower にプッシュしていて、Playbook とロールの両方が別の git リポジトリにあるため、ロールのシンボリック リンクが必要です。

Tower でジョブを実行しようとすると、自分のロールが見つからないというエラーが表示されます。ansibleが調べたことを示すすべてのパスを見ると、そこにあります。

私の役割が見つからない理由はありますか?

0 投票する
3 に答える
30578 参照

ansible - Ansible:ロールディレクトリにあるディレクトリでロールを呼び出すプレイブック

ansible ロールとプレイブックのディレクトリ構造を形成したいと考えています。

現在、私は次のようなディレクトリ構造を持っています。

java_role1劇中の役を呼べるようにしたいdeploy_fun_java_stuff.yml

電話できる

しかし、私は呼び出すことができません(私は複数の方法を試しました). これは可能ですか?


私が本当にやりたいことは、自分の役割に沿って整然とした方法で自分の芝居を構成できるようにすることです。役も芝居もたくさんあるので整理したいと思います。

play ディレクトリごとに個別の ansible.cfg ファイルを使用してこれを処理できますが、それらの cfg ファイルを ansible タワーに追加することはできません (そのため、代替ソリューションを探しています)。

0 投票する
1 に答える
464 参照

powershell - このコマンドに相当する Power shell コマンド

Ansible Tower を使用して Linux ec2 インスタンスを構成するために使用するコールバック URL を含むユーザー データ:

上記のコールバック URL は、タワー内の電話で機能し、構成を取得します。

Windows ec2 インスタンスでこれを行うにはどうすればよいですか。PowerShell スクリプトを使用して同じ種類のリクエストを送信するにはどうすればよいですか。このスクリプトは、ユーザー データに入れることができ、タワーで電話をかけ、構成を取り戻すことができます。

0 投票する
1 に答える
3784 参照

ansible - Ansible Tower のアクセス許可が拒否されました: '/var/lib/awx/projects' にアクセスできる場合でも

Ansible Tower にログインしたり、移動しようとすると、500 エラーが発生します。ショー/var/log/tower.log

ただし、/var/lib/awx/projectsディレクトリはユーザーが完全に所有していawxます。

誰もこれを経験したことがありますか?それを修正する方法は何ですか?ありがとう!

0 投票する
1 に答える
116 参照

amazon-web-services - Ansible Tower が ec2-remote-facts モジュールで変数を正しく登録していない

Ansible Tower で実行しない場合、ec2-remote-facts モジュールは正しく動作します。以下の最初の例 (Tower を使用していない) には、後続のタスクで使用するすべての block_device_mapping 情報が含まれています。

これは、Tower を長期的に使用する上での大きな問題です。私のコードは両方の例で同じです。私を正しい方向に導く可能性のある考え。

私の唯一の考えは、これはコア モジュールではないため、Ansible Tower はモジュールの最新のコードと完全に同期されていないということです。しかし、私は当惑しています。ありがとう!

Ansible バージョン - ansible 2.2.0.0 (Ubuntu で実行)

Ansible Tower バージョン - Tower バージョン 3.0.3 (Centos 上で実行)

---以下の例----

-Ansible (Tower を使用しない場合)-

Ansible Tower (コードの block_device_mapping ブロックが欠落していることに注意してください)